Output 10766566b0ee8083da60d9b27a760d8a6f539766891c4aa01c6377f0561c734b:3

value
858669
script pubkey
OP_0 OP_PUSHBYTES_20 1254eb51bed0d44675f23dc0c053f10be00fd0d5
address
bc1qzf2wk5d76r2yva0j8hqvq5l3p0sql5x4anddqr
transaction
10766566b0ee8083da60d9b27a760d8a6f539766891c4aa01c6377f0561c734b
spent
true